#e5d998 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e5d998 is composed of 89.8% red, 85.1%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 5.2% magenta, 33.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 50.6 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 74.7%. #e5d998 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cbb331.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#e5d998

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070602 is the darkest color, while #fdfcf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e5d998

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c2c1bb is the less saturated color, while #feea7f is the most saturated one.
